Blockchain Fraud Detection & Resolution
The decentralized and immutable nature of blockchain technology presents both opportunities and challenges for fraud detection. While blockchain's transparency can facilitate the identification of suspicious activities, its inherent complexity requires sophisticated analytical tools and strategies. Traditional fraud detection methods may prove inadequate in this novel environment, necessitating innovative approaches that leverage the unique characteristics of blockchain data. Effective identification systems must be able to analyze transaction patterns, identify anomalies, and correlate events across multiple chains to effectively mitigate illicit activities.
Resolution strategies in the context of blockchain fraud also present unique considerations. Due to the permanence of transactions on the blockchain, reversing fraudulent actions can be complex and often involves collaborating with various stakeholders, including exchanges, payment processors, and law enforcement agencies. Establishing clear protocols for dispute resolution, implementing smart contracts that incorporate fraud prevention mechanisms, and fostering a collaborative ecosystem are crucial steps in addressing blockchain-related fraud effectively.

Unmasking copyright Deception
The copyright landscape is bursting with prospects, but it's also a breeding ground for deceit. Savvy investors must learn to discern between legitimate projects and ruse designed to victimize unsuspecting individuals. A myriad of red flags can indicate a potential scam, including unclear white papers, overstated promises of returns, and lack of transparency in the team behind a project. Diligent research is paramount to avoiding these pitfalls.
